His album The Mugician examines our times through a wider lens than one tragedy. Sweeping and cinematic, the music draws on jazz, classical, rock, blues, and hip hop to create something unique. Pharoahe Monch, Gary Clark Jr., Big K.R.I.T., Guy Torry, and Robert Glasper add to the cohesive record, which triumphs because he believes in brighter days to come.Harrold grew up one of 16 children in a family that prioritized music and community. His grandfather retired from the force to found a youth drum and bugle corps, his parents were pastors, and most of his siblings sing and perform music. Culture shock hit Harrold at 18 when he left for NYCs The New School. His first major gig was with Common, which broadened his horizons beyond jazz to include funk, Afrobeat, R, Rihanna, Eminem, Maxwell, and Anthony Hamilton.Harrold won acclaim for his performances in Don Cheadles Miles Davis biopic Miles Ahead.
